Yes An ocean energy pyramid consists of microscopic organisms called plankton at the base, then mussels, crabs, lobsters, and fi

nally seals. Of which organism would you expect to find the fewest?
a.plankton
b.mussels
c.lobsters
d.seals
Biology
2 answers:
telo118 [61]3 years ago
7 0

Answer:

The correct assertive is letter D- Seals

Explanation:

  An energy pyramid indicates energy is passing by along the pyramid. This

energy goes down along the process. For instance, it starts with 5x with the

planton, and after that 4x with mussels, 3x with crabs, 2x with lobsters and

finally X with Seals, that receives less energy than all the member of this feed

chain. It happens because the energy  is incorporated by each trophic level

and the other part is dissipates as heat. That's the reason the correct

assertive is letter D (the last trophic level about this feed chain or ocean

energy pyramid) and consequently is going to be the animal you will find the

fewest.

What happens to a developing child first apex?
Ghella [55]

Answer

At week 5-6 of gestation, the baby’s heart starts beating.

Explanation

Fertilization occurs in week 3 followed by implantation in week 4.In week 5 the levels of hormones increases with formation of  the baby’s heart and circulation system. In week 6, the neutral tube closes followed by development of structures necessary to form eyes and ears. The head of the baby develops at week 7 followed by nose in week 8 and toes in week 9.
